As of March 2025, the average annual salary for employees at Reform Pension Board in the United States is $110,522.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$53. Salaries at Reform Pension Board typically range from $97,243 to $124,963 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company. Individual sal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as job role, experience, education level, certifications, and more. At Reform Pension Board, A Chief Financial Officer is among the highest earners, with an average salary of approximately $446,039 per year. Conversely, the lowest-paid position is Service Participant & Representative, earning around $39,155 annually. JOB TITLE | SALARY RANGE | AVERAGE SALARY | COMPANY NAME |
---|---|---|---|
Chief Financial Officer | $342,245 - $559,654 | $446,039 | Reform Pension Board |
Director, Marketing & Communications | $171,730 - $210,130 | $190,076 | Reform Pension Board |
Staff Accountant | $58,135 - $67,957 | $63,057 | Reform Pension Board |
Administrative Assistant | $48,968 - $59,276 | $53,983 | Reform Pension Board |
Accounting Assistant | $45,971 - $54,903 | $50,298 | Reform Pension Board |
Account Associate | $38,469 - $45,766 | $41,513 | Reform Pension Board |
Service Participant & Representative | $36,532 - $42,808 | $39,155 | Reform Pension Board |
